Background technique
Evaporation air cooler is mainly characterized by conducting heat outside the evaporation enhanced tube using outside tube water film, and the course of work is with being Spraying cooling water is transported to the spray water dispenser for being located at horizontal positioned light pipe tube bank top by the water circulating pump in system, by dividing Cooling water is sprayed downwards the thin water film for making tube outer surface form continuous uniform to tube surface by orchestration;It simultaneously will with blower Air makes the bottom-up flowing of air from the sucking window sucking of equipment lower air, horizontal to plunder horizontal positioned light pipe tube bank.At this time It is conducted heat in addition to by the sensible heat transfer between moisture film and air stream outside the pipe of heat-transfer pipe, the rapid evaporation of tube outer surface moisture film absorbs A large amount of heat is enhanced and is conducted heat outside pipe.
Therefore due to the water latent heat of vaporization with higher (latent heat of vaporization of water at one atm is 570Kcal/Kg) The evaporation of outside tube water film greatly enhances conducts heat outside pipe, significantly improves equipment overall heat transfer efficiency.Tube outer surface moisture film Evaporation so that air pass through light pipe tube bank after humidity increase and close to saturation, blower is usually overhead type, by saturated moist air from It extracts and passes through the water deflector being located above spray water dispenser in tube bank out, remove the water droplet carried secretly in saturated moist air Afterwards, it is discharged into atmosphere from fan outlet at the top of equipment, air is drawn up since blower is located at upper side, thus under blower Portion space forms negative pressure region, accelerates the evaporation of tube outer surface moisture film, is conducive to conduct heat outside enhanced tube, evaporative type cooler In, processing medium walks bottom horizontal flow sheet in pipe, and empty gas and water is walked outside pipe, and air flows from bottom to top, and shower water then flows from top to bottom Dynamic, water, air are to intersect cross-flow with processing medium, and water and air are adverse current, although so enhancing from flow arrangement Heat and mass transfer process, but also bring blower and be easy to corrode and corroded the technology for causing service life not grown for a long time by hot gas with motor Problem.

A kind of plate dirt processing method of shell-and-plate blast furnace evaporative air-cooling system, step are as follows:
Step 1: shutting down: by entire shell-and-plate blast furnace evaporative air-cooling system-down, and by apparatus for eliminating sludge along shell-and-plate blast furnace The length direction of evaporative air-cooling system is pushed into shell-and-plate blast furnace evaporative air-cooling system, and 2 brackets divide the evaporation of strake shell-type blast furnace empty Cooling system two sides, cleaning mixture jet pipe beam are flat on coldplate constriction bottom, the gap between cleaning mixture jet pipe face coldplate beam;
Step 2: hydrojet: after starting driving assembly, starting the spray of cleaning mixture jet pipe, while rotating cleaning mixture jet pipe, remove Dirty liquid jet pipe beam is slided up and down between coldplate constriction to coldplate Shu Jinhang spray and hairbrush scale removal, in narrow space Carry out the thorough scale removal of combination of chemically and physically two ways;
Step 3: mobile: after having handled a part of coldplate constriction, cleaning mixture jet pipe beam being minimized, along shell-and-plate The length direction of blast furnace evaporative air-cooling system continues to be pushed forward, and repeats step 2, segmented to spray to entire coldplate constriction Scale removal.
